John Malkovich has confirmed that he is set to play The Vulture in Sam Raimi's Spider-Man 4, which has been recently delayed. Malkovich goes on to say that he isn't confirmed, and is waiting for a new draft of the script to be delivered.

http://www.comingsoon.net/news/movienews.php?id=62262

Sony recently delayed the film, originally scheduled for a May 5th, 2011 release, because of creative differences. Allegedly Sony does not want a second tier villain like The Vulture, but Raimi does.
